angle-of-repose
Noun
/ˈæŋɡəl əv rɪˈpoʊs/

Definition
The angle-of-repose is the steepest angle at which a sloped surface formed of a particular material is stable.

Examples
- The angle-of-repose for dry sand is usually around 30 degrees.
- Understanding the angle-of-repose is crucial for engineers when designing retaining walls.
- During the landslide investigation, geologists measured the angle-of-repose of the soil.

Meaning
It refers to the maximum angle at which a pile of a granular material remains at rest without sliding.
